George Frederick Cox (born 14 January 1998) is an English professional footballer who plays as a left-back for EFL League Two club Swindon Town.
[6] On 2 September 2019, Cox signed with Dutch club Fortuna Sittard on a season-long loan with the option of a permanent move.
[7] He made his debut for the club on 15 September 2019, starting at left-back in a 3–2 Eredivisie loss to Twente.
[8] On 6 March 2020, the final matchday before the 2019–20 Eredivisie campaign was abandoned due to the COVID-19 pandemic in the Netherlands,[9] Cox scored his first goal for Fortuna in a 1–1 league draw against PEC Zwolle.
[10] On 6 July 2020, it was announced that Cox had signed permanently with Fortuna Sittard on a three-year deal,[11][12] for a fee of €50,000.
